LAVA MEDIA PLACEMENT
1. FIRST, pour the 10 lb bag of lava granules into the
burner pan, evenly covering the burner pan assembly
with the exception of the screen. THEN, pour the 6 lb
bag of lava coals into the burner pan, evenly covering
the burner pan assembly with the exception of the
screen. (Granules are smaller in size, coals are larger.)

CAUTION: CAMPFYRE OR DECORATIVE
MEDIA WILL REMAIN HOT
FOR SOME TIME AFTER USE.
IF YOU NEED TO REPOSITION
ANY DECORATIVE MEDIA, USE
HEAT-RESISTANT GLOVES OR
ALLOW TO COOL BEFORE
HANDLING.
1. Place the Y-shaped support log (Log #1) on the lava in the center of the enclosure (Fig.15- 2).
2. Place the two curved bottom logs (Logs #2) on opposite sides of the support log so as to keep the screen
clear (Log #1). (See Fig.15- 2)
3. Rest the two (2) knothole top logs (Log #3, Log #4) against the center support log with one end in the lava.
4. Rest the next two top logs (Logs #5) against the support log with the other ends resting in the lava, forming
a teepee-type stack (Fig. 15- 3).
5. Place the four (4) smallest logs (PARTS LIST, item #6) so they rest on the curved bottom logs as desired
(Fig. 15- 4).
6. Place the six (6) wood chips (PARTS LIST, item #7) as desired around the log stack (Fig. 15- 4).
